[05/01/23 - 12:01 PM]
Netflix Greenlights "The Corps" (wt) Starring Miles Heizer, Vera Farmiga, Max Parker and Liam Oh
Set in 1990, the series is about Cameron, a bullied, gay high school student who joins the Marine Corps with his straight best friend, Ray - a dangerous move when being gay in the military meant jail time or worse.

DESCRIPTION:
(from Netflix's web site, October 2025) After impulsively joining the U.S. Marine Corps, a bullied teen finds new purpose — and unexpected brotherhood — with his motley team of fellow recruits.
